Q-Validus Launches New Training and Certification Programme Aimed at Reducing Spreadsheet Risk

Q-Validus the NovaUCD-based international certification solutions provider has launched Spreadsheet Safe™. Spreadsheet Safe™ is an innovative training and certification programme designed to assist businesses in reducing the risks associated with poor spreadsheet design, use and control.

 David Carpenter, CEO, Q-Validus
David Carpenter, CEO, Q-Validus

According to David Carpenter, CEO, Q-Validus, “Spreadsheets play a fundamental role in the management systems of businesses around the world. Much of the key information used by them in decision-making is underpinned by countless spreadsheets.” He added, “Many businesses are unaware that their corporate spreadsheets are not designed, maintained or controlled to a level which complies with international best practice and this can pose serious risks to their business and can also leave them open to fraud and difficulties in demonstrating regulatory compliance.”

In response to the growing requirements of businesses to reduce the risks posed by unsafe spreadsheet practices, Q-Validus developed the Spreadsheet Safe™ training and certification programme. This programme has been developed in conjunction with BTL Learning and Assessment and BPP Learning Media, together with some of the world’s leading experts in the area of spreadsheet design and control.

The programme is delivered in a one-day course during which candidates are given a total training solution including web-based e-learning, a training manual, a certification test and a certificate on successful completion of the test. The Spreadsheet Safe™ syllabus is designed to cover key practical concepts of using spreadsheets and it assists candidates in demonstrating their skill and awareness in working carefully and productively with spreadsheets.

Two authorised centres, the Institute of Public Administration (IPA) and the International Academy of Computer Training (IACT) are currently delivering the Spreadsheet Safe™ programme.

Editors Notes

Q-Validus is an international certification solutions provider is developing and delivering innovative assessment and certification programmes designed to improve collaboration, productivity and competitiveness in the modern workplace.

BPP Learning Media is the market-leading publisher of innovative and effective study materials for professional exams and business. A subsidiary of Europe’s largest professional education training company, BPP Holdings Plc, its products are used by individual students and training organisations in 157 countries.

BTL Group Ltd is a leading independent provider of assessment and learning technologies and content. With over 1 million certified exams powered by BTL, its content development and delivery tools are helping some of the UK’s largest agencies face the challenge of onscreen delivery.

NovaUCD is University College Dublin’s €11 million Innovation and Technology Transfer Centre. Twenty-four knowledge-intensive companies, including Q-Validus currently located in NovaUCD. NovaUCD has been funded through a unique public-private partnership that includes AIB Bank, Arthur Cox, Deloitte, Enterprise Ireland, Ericsson, Goodbody Stockbrokers, UCD and Xilinx.
